Platonic relationships are vitally important to happiness and wellbeing, but sometimes it feels harder to make authentic connections in the digital age than it “should” be. There’s tons of advice out there about romantic relationships, for better or worse, but what about making new friends or going from friendly acquaintances to BFFs? Join us and MSU psychology researchers for a conversation on friendship, combatting loneliness with social connection, and where AI chatbots fall short. Then put it into practice with IRL speed-friending!Conversation and Facilitation
